The Black & White Building

Shoreditch, London

The Black & White Building provides flexible office space as part of The Office Group. The building was originally a furniture factory and retains the characteristic high ceilings and large windows. The black facade provides a strong contrast to the colourful, light interior.
The space is designed to encourage collaboration and communication between users by incorporating breakout areas and communal work benches. Sustainability is a key part of all Office Group spaces and the Black & White Building is no exception – the rooftop terrace provides outdoor space but also supports features such as rainwater harvesting, sensor lighting and photovoltaic panels.
SCP worked with BuckeyGrayYeoman to specify furniture and lighting throughout the building. The client chose a combination of 20th Century design classics, including Eames fibreglass stacking chairs and Anglepoise table lights, and future classics like the Steelwood stool by Ronan and Erwan Bouroullec.
